Default Which Fast Intake? 92MM OR 102MM

I was looking online and there's two options; either a fast 92mm or 102mm. I have a 99 ls1 trans am bored 20 over and it's got an F1A procharger on it with all forged internals and i plan on running 20psi boost. I am unsure which intake to get though. The 92 or 102?

Fast and boost do not go together. Way too many horror stories about those manifolds splitting apart under boost. Keep it standard or go with a holley, proflo or a single plane with a elbow if you must have maximum performance.
